Hokkaido Salamander

Hynobius retardatus

Summary 2

The Ezo salamander or Hokkaido salamander (Hynobius retardatus) is a species of salamander in the Hynobiidae family, endemic to Japan. Its natural habitats are temperate forests, temperate shrubland, swamps, freshwater marshes, intermittent freshwater marshes, freshwater springs, irrigated land, and canals and ditches.
